How does wind speed affect the efficiency of wind turbines?

Wind speed directly affects the efficiency of wind turbines. The efficiency of a wind turbine is measured by the amount of power it can produce, and this amount of power depends heavily on the speed of the wind passing through the blades of the turbine.

At lower wind speeds, the blades will not be able to rotate with enough speed to generate a significant amount of power. On the other hand, at very high wind speeds, the force of the wind can cause damage to the turbine, and it may need to be shut down for safety reasons.

Most wind turbines have a minimum and maximum wind speed limit for optimal power production, and the wind speed must be within this range for the turbine to operate at maximum efficiency. The optimal wind speed for a turbine varies depending on its design, but in general, turbines operate most efficiently at wind speeds between 6 and 14 meters per second.
